What is Vulnerability Remediation?

Vulnerability remediation is the process of finding, addressing, and neutralizing security vulnerabilities within an organization’s IT environment, which can include computers, digital assets, networks, web applications, and mobile devices. Remediation is one of the most important steps in the vulnerability management process, which is critical for securing networks, preventing data loss, and enforcing business continuity.

Shifting Left with SAST, DAST, and SCA: Advanced Best Practices

In the past, teams incorporated security testing far after the development stage of the Software Development Lifecycle (SDLC). Security testing would influence whether the application would to proceed to production, or get passed back to the developers for remediation. This process caused delays while teams worked on remediation or, worse yet, it increased security risks when teams released software without applying the necessary security measures.

Exploring the differences between symmetric and asymmetric Encryption

Data encryption goes back to ancient civilisations that used forms of message concealment, in peace as well as in wartime. The Egyptians used Disordered Hieroglyphics, the Greeks Steganography, the Spartans Scytale and the Romans, the Caesar Shift Cypher. While these basic methods laid the foundations for modern cryptography, what has evolved are two fundamental approaches based on complex mathematics: symmetric and asymmetric encryption.
